Razvijatelj JavaScripta
Razvijte svoju karijeru kao Razvijatelj JavaScripta.
Izgradnja interaktivnih web iskustava robustnim i učinkovitim JavaScript kodom
Build an expert view of theRazvijatelj JavaScripta role
Izrađuje interaktivna web iskustva robustnim i učinkovitim JavaScript kodom. Razvija klijentske aplikacije osiguravajući besprijekorne korisničke interakcije na svim preglednicima. Surađuje s timovima kako bi integrirao prednju logiku s pozadinskim uslugama. Optimizira kod za performanse, održavajući skalabilnost u dinamičnim okruženjima.
Overview
Karijere u razvoju i inženjerstvu
Izgradnja interaktivnih web iskustava robustnim i učinkovitim JavaScript kodom
Success indicators
What employers expect
- Piše čist, modularni JavaScript za poboljšanje korisničkih sučelja.
- Implementira responzivne dizajne koji podržavaju više od 10.000 dnevnih korisnika.
- Otklanja probleme među preglednicima, smanjujući vrijeme učitavanja za 30%.
- Integrira API-je, upravljajući protokom podataka za ažuriranja u stvarnom vremenu.
- Testira kod rigorozno, postižući 95% pokrivenosti.
- Mentorira juniore, promičući standarde koda u cijelom timu
A step-by-step journey to becominga standout Planirajte rast svog Razvijatelj JavaScripta
Ovladajte osnovama
Shvatite osnove JavaScripta uključujući varijable, funkcije i manipulaciju DOM-om kroz strukturirane online tečajeve i praktične projekte.
Izgradite portfelj projekata
Razvijte osobne aplikacije poput upravitelja zadataka ili web trgovina koristeći okvire kako biste prikazali praktične vještine poslodavcima.
Steknite praktično iskustvo
Doprinosite otvorenim repozitorijima ili radite praksu u startupovima, primjenjujući kod u stvarnim scenarijima uz povratne informacije tima.
Steknite certifikate
Zastupite vjerodostojnice u modernim JS okvirima kako biste potvrdili stručnost i povećali vidljivost CV-a na konkurentnim tržištima.
Mrežite i prijavljujte se
Pridružite se zajednicama programera, sudjelujte na sastancima i prilagodite prijave ističući kvantificirane utjecaje projekata.
Skills that make recruiters say “yes”
Layer these strengths in your resume, portfolio, and interviews to signal readiness.
Build your learning stack
Learning pathways
Obično zahtijeva preddiplomski studij računarstva ili srodnog područja, s fokusom na programiranje i web tehnologije; samouka putanja preko bootcampova uspijeva uz jake portfelje.
- Preddiplomski studij računarstva (3 godine)
- Bootcamp za web razvoj (3-6 mjeseci)
- Online certifikati s Coursera/Udemy
- Stručni studij IT-a (2 godine)
- Samouko s besplatnim resursima poput MDN-a
- Diplomski studij inženjerstva softvera (2 godine)
Certifications that stand out
Tools recruiters expect
Tell your story confidently online and in person
Use these prompts to polish your positioning and stay composed under interview pressure.
LinkedIn headline ideas
Kreirajte profil koji prikazuje JavaScript projekte s metrikama poput 'Smanjio vrijeme učitavanja aplikacije za 40% optimiziranim kodom' kako biste privukli rekrutere.
LinkedIn About summary
Dinamičan razvijatelj JavaScripta s više od 3 godine iskustva u izradi interaktivnih web rješenja. Stručnost u prednjim okvirima i integracijama API-ja, isporučujući 20% brža korisnička iskustva. Surađuje unakrsno funkcionalno kako bi isporučio pouzdan kod. Otvoren za inovativne tehničke uloge.
Tips to optimize LinkedIn
- Istaknite kvantificirane postignuća u sekcijama iskustva.
- Dijelite isječke koda ili GitHub linkove u objavama.
- Uključujte se u rasprave JS zajednice tjedno.
- Optimizirajte profil ključnim riječima poput 'stručnjak za React'.
- Zatražite potvrde za ključne vještine.
- Ažurirajte portfelj projekata svaka tri mjeseca.
Keywords to feature
Master your interview responses
Prepare concise, impact-driven stories that spotlight your wins and decision-making.
Objasnite zatvaranja u JavaScriptu i navedite primjer upotrebe.
Kako upravljate asinkronim operacijama s Promise-ima?
Opisite optimizaciju sporo učitavajuće web aplikacije.
Prođite kroz izgradnju potrošača RESTful API-ja.
Kakve strategije osiguravaju kompatibilnost među preglednicima?
Raspravite pristupe testiranju za JavaScript kod.
Kako upravljate stanjem u React aplikaciji?
Objasnite delegaciju događaja i njene prednosti.
Design the day-to-day you want
Uključuje suradničko kodiranje u agilnim okruženjima, uravnotežujući kreativno rješavanje problema s rokovima; udaljeni rad je uobičajen, s 40-satovnim tjednima usmjerenim na iterativni razvoj.
Prioritetizirajte zadatke koristeći Jira za učinkovitost sprintova.
Pravite pauze kako biste održali fokus tijekom revizija koda.
Promičite sinkronizaciju tima putem dnevnih stand-upova.
Uravnotežite učenje novih JS značajki s ključnim dužnostima.
Postavite granice za obavijesti izvan radnog vremena.
Proslavite prekretnice poput uspješnih implementacija.
Map short- and long-term wins
Napredovati od juniorskog kodiranja do vođenja JS projekata, ciljajući više uloge sa stručnošću u skalabilnim arhitekturama i mentorstvu tima.
- Završite 3 portfelj projekta u 6 mjeseci.
- Steknite React certifikat u 3 mjeseca.
- Doprinosite otvorenom JS repozitoriju svaka tri mjeseca.
- Mrežite na 2 tehnička sastanka mjesečno.
- Optimizirajte osobnu stranicu za 50% brže učitavanje.
- Ovladajte osnovama TypeScripta u 4 mjeseca.
- Vođenje frontend tima za 5 godina.
- Arhitektonski dizajn poduzetničkih JS aplikacija.
- Mentorstvo juniora u najboljim praksama kodiranja.
- Objavite seriju JS tutoriala online.
- Prijelaz na ulogu vođe full-stack tima.
- Postići 10+ godina stručnosti u web tehnologijama